CAn someone PLEASE explain to me why you would ever want to run a staggered setup with a larger rear on a car with 60/40 weight balance and an understeering problem this is going to make both of those issues worse.

But hey if you think its cool go right ahead and do it, justy dont bitch when:

A.) your car handles worse.

B.) the set up costs more than it should upfront becuase the rear tire/wheel are more expensive due to larger size.

C.) You cant rotate your tires so they wear out much more quickly and you spend way more on tires in the long run.

if you're going to stagger on an evo, you'd want the wider setup on the front, not the back. which they often do in jdm land; notice the fatter lip up front on evos set up for the track in any issue of option magazine.

as far as which wheel, if you've got the money, go for the LMs. the gt-u looks hot, but it's a little more show than go; the LM is a serious track wheel (and those dull-finish all gold ones in the pic do NOT do them justice).
